5 months ago I was pondering the purchase of a 2nd S2000. I was choosing between the Infiniti G35C, BMW 330Ci, Honda S2000, Subaru Impreza WRX, Audi A4, and a few others. In the end, it came down to G35C, S2000, or 325Ci. 330Ci was way too pricey to get all the options I wanted. 325Ci was ok pricewise, but the engine was weak. The G35C is a nice car, but it's trunk space isn't much better, and the interior and everything about the car didn't feel like the luxury I wanted after I sat in a BMW.
I tied the knot with Ariel on January 16th, and I've never looked at a G35C and regretted getting the S, ever. The G35C definately had things about it that I liked. The power is there, the comfort is there, the big rims are already there, and a lot of the options I wanted came standard in the 6 Speed (HID, Brembo brakes, big rims, etc). If you want a luxury coupe, that's quite a good deal. Of course if I really wanted a luxury coupe, I think I would have saved for a 330Ci. BMW warranty is nice.
S2000 is a great choice. You definately will not be disappointed, and neither will the people who see your car as you cruise by.
